The Greatest Guide To programming project help



As described prior to .Web assist numerous implementations, the thought of implicit and explicit implementation provide Secure method to carry out ways of numerous interfaces by hiding, exposing or preserving identities of each of interface solutions, even if the strategy signatures are the same.

Interface may be used to define a generic template then a number of abstract classes to outline partial implementations of your interface. Interfaces just specify the strategy declaration (implicitly public and summary) and may have Qualities (which might be also implicitly public and summary).

In accordance with the sample previously mentioned (Enable’s think that both of those LocalStudent and ForeignStudent lessons have implemented the IStudent interface) we are able to see how LocalStudent and ForeignStudent hide their localize utilizing from the IStudent interface.

In summary, this system is made for all talent levels and even For those who have no programming or statistical history you may be successful in this study course!

In that sense, encapsulation also permits a category to alter its internal implementation devoid of hurting the overall performing from the technique. That concept of encapsulation is to hide how a category does its business, although allowing other courses to produce requests of it.

Then Do not hassle reading it, return to it if you're willing to set in the hassle to actually study

This provides me to my two concerns concerning the short article. To begin with, I am seeking to launch an academic blog focused on OOP along with other related conceptual theories and philosophies.

Smalltalk visit here programming is really a most exquisite and simple way to do click here for more info OOP. By comparison, C#, Java, and C++ make OOP a nightmare. No wonder numerous OOP builders don't know what they're executing!

Abstraction is important in the construction of plans. It places the emphasis on what an item is or does in lieu of how it is represented or how it really works. Hence, it's the key means of running complexity in substantial packages.

The specialization and generalization relationships are both reciprocal and hierarchical. Specialization is just the opposite aspect with the generalization coin: Mammal generalizes what is frequent among puppies and cats, and puppies and cats focus mammals to their particular distinct subtypes.

So the higher solution is always Discover More Here to detect the module of the process initial after which dig deep in to every module individually to seek out classes.

In any case, regardless of whether The solution to each People queries is really a resounding no I however want to express my gratitude to you for Placing in the labor and developing an post of top quality, and, I Individually come to feel, our website of excellent intellectual visit this page benefit.

Inside the picture under, you may have both style and design pattern detailed in. I am attempting to match The 2 a person on one to recognize the similarities. In the event you observe the determine cautiously, you will see an very easily understandable colour pattern (exact same coloration is accustomed to mark the lessons which are of comparable sort).

Be confident that math assignments accomplished by our professionals will likely be error-absolutely free and completed according to your Guidance laid out in the submitted purchase kind. Math

Leave a Reply

Your email address will not be published. Required fields are marked *